DUCTZ International Aligns Management to Better Serve Franchisees

Posted on August 13, 2008 by Pete Kosowski

ANN ARBOR, MI– John Rotche, president of DUCTZ International, LLC, a Belfor company, announced a re-structuring of the company’s senior management to better serve the needs of their expanding network of indoor air professionals.

DUCTZ is the nation’s largest heating, ventilation and air conditioning restoration business.

“We surpassed the 100-territory milestone, and we’ve already awarded more than 30 businesses this year. It was imperative to streamline communication, to eliminate redundancies, and to focus on franchisee revenue in order to reach our next growth goal,” said Rotche. “Tom Handyside was appointed vice president of franchise operations, Tom Yacobellis becomes vice president of corporate operations, and Stephanie Teague is vice president of franchise administration.”

“We will continue to deliver world-class training to our franchisees while maintaining the consistency and integrity of our franchise system,” said Teague.

“I’m heading up our National Service Team (NST) and developing national accounts,” said Yacobellis. “I will continue to ensure that our NST serves not only as an operational support system for our franchisees, but also as an opportunity to provide some of the most advanced 'real life' training this industry has to offer."

“Once owners go through our Right Start program and have launched the business, I’m responsible for their operating and technical support, marketing coaching, growing existing customer relationships, and guiding franchisees on national account jobs,” said Handyside. “I’m excited about working with our owners to increase their revenues.”

“These three appointments are well deserved,” said Rotche. “They are innovators within our industry, and are respected for their expertise and commitment throughout our organization.”

About DUCTZ Indoor Air Professionals:

DUCTZ was ranked the number one franchise in its category, named a top home-based business, and listed as the 13th top new franchise by Entrepreneur magazine for 2008. DUCTZ is a member of the National Air Duct Cleaners Association, and has provided services during many public health crises including: hurricane Katrina cleanup, and restoring hygienic conditions to international cruise ships, schools and hospitals nationwide.

About BELFOR:

Belfor, headquartered in Birmingham, Michigan, is the premier provider of property recovery services in North America, and the world’s largest insurance restoration company with 3,350 employees in 160 locations across 27 countries.
